Ingredients Needed to Make This Instant Pot Corn Recipe

For the Corn
- 4 ears sweet corn, husked
- 1½ cups warm water
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
For the Creamy Chipotle Sauce
- 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
- 1/4 cup canned chipotle peppers, puréed (adjust to your preferred spice level)
- 2 teaspoons fresh lime juice
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
How to Make Instant Pot Corn on the Cob

Cook the Corn
Place the trivet or steam rack inside your Instant Pot and arrange the husked ears of corn on top.
Pour the warm water into the bottom of the pot and sprinkle in the kosher salt.

Lock the lid into place and make sure the pressure valve is sealed. Select Manual or Pressure Cook on High Pressure and set the timer for 5 minutes.
Keep in mind that the Instant Pot will need a few minutes to come to pressure before the cooking time begins.
When the timer finishes, allow the pressure to naturally release for 10 minutes before carefully releasing any remaining pressure and removing the lid.
The result is perfectly cooked pressure cooker corn on the cob that’s tender, juicy, and ready for toppings.
Make the Creamy Chipotle Sauce
While the corn cooks, stir together the Greek yogurt, puréed chipotle peppers, and fresh lime juice until smooth.
Drizzle the creamy chipotle sauce generously over the cooked corn, then sprinkle with chopped cilantro before serving.
Ingredient Swaps and Additions

One of my favorite things about this chipotle corn on the cob recipe is how easy it is to customize.
Easy Swaps
- Substitute sour cream for some or all of the Greek yogurt.
- Use mayonnaise for a richer, street corn-inspired sauce.
- Swap cilantro for fresh parsley if you’re not a cilantro fan.
- Replace lime juice with lemon juice for a slightly different citrus flavor.
- Reduce or increase the chipotle peppers depending on how spicy you like your corn.

FAQ

How long does it take to cook corn on the cob in the Instant Pot?
The corn cooks under high pressure for just 5 minutes. After cooking, allow a 10-minute natural pressure release before opening the lid for perfectly tender kernels.
Can I cook frozen corn on the cob in the Instant Pot?
Yes! Frozen ears of corn work well. Simply add an extra minute or two to the pressure cooking time.
Do I need to add salt to the cooking water?
Salt adds a little extra flavor, but it’s optional. The corn will still turn out delicious without it.
Can I make the chipotle sauce ahead of time?
Absolutely. The creamy chipotle sauce can be prepared a day or two ahead and stored in the refrigerator until you’re ready to serve.
Is this similar to Mexican street corn?
It has similar smoky, tangy flavors, but it’s a lighter version made with Greek yogurt instead of a mayonnaise-based sauce. If you’d like more of an elote-inspired flavor, add cotija cheese and a sprinkle of chili powder.
